3. Bluetooth Connectivity
Bluetooth connectivity, as a aspect of community configuration on Android, facilitates short-range wi-fi communication between units. Whereas it doesn’t straight make the most of conventional community infrastructure like Wi-Fi or mobile knowledge, it depends on configuration choices throughout the Android system settings, thereby changing into an integral a part of the general administration of gadget connectivity. These choices govern pairing, gadget visibility, and profiles for varied Bluetooth providers. A standard instance entails connecting wi-fi headphones to an Android telephone; the preliminary pairing course of, managed by way of community configuration, establishes a safe hyperlink enabling audio transmission. The absence of correct Bluetooth configuration renders these providers inoperable, disrupting the seamless integration of peripherals.
Additional evaluation reveals that the Android configuration settings related to Bluetooth lengthen past easy gadget pairing. Bluetooth profiles, for instance, outline the varieties of knowledge or providers that may be exchanged between units. The Superior Audio Distribution Profile (A2DP) is crucial for audio streaming, whereas the Palms-Free Profile (HFP) allows automotive kits to work together with the telephone. Incorrect profile settings can result in malfunctions corresponding to distorted audio or the shortcoming to make calls by way of a Bluetooth headset. The sensible software of those configuration points turns into obvious in situations the place several types of Bluetooth units are employed throughout the similar setting. A consumer would possibly want to regulate settings to prioritize audio output by way of a particular speaker or to disable sure profiles to stop interference with different Bluetooth units.

6. Airplane Mode
Airplane Mode represents a basic override throughout the Android community settings structure. Its main perform is to disable all wi-fi communication capabilities of the gadget, adhering to rules throughout air journey and in different delicate environments. Whereas seemingly a easy toggle, its activation triggers a cascade of disconnections throughout varied community interfaces, straight impacting the gadget’s skill to connect with mobile networks, Wi-Fi, and Bluetooth.
-
Mobile Community Disconnection
Upon activation, Airplane Mode terminates the gadget’s connection to the mobile community. This prevents the transmission and reception of calls, SMS messages, and cell knowledge. The modem is successfully deactivated, conserving battery energy and eliminating the potential for interference with plane communication programs. In a sensible situation, a consumer getting into an space with restricted mobile protection would possibly allow Airplane Mode to stop the gadget from repeatedly trying to attach, thus saving battery life.
-
Wi-Fi Radio Deactivation
Airplane Mode disables the Wi-Fi radio, stopping the gadget from connecting to wi-fi networks. This motion complies with rules that prohibit the usage of Wi-Fi throughout sure phases of flight. Nevertheless, many airways now allow the re-enabling of Wi-Fi after takeoff, permitting customers to connect with in-flight Wi-Fi providers whereas sustaining mobile disconnection. This selective reactivation highlights the granular management Android gives over community interfaces, even when Airplane Mode is engaged.
-
Bluetooth Radio Shutdown
Much like Wi-Fi, Airplane Mode disables the Bluetooth radio, terminating connections with paired units corresponding to headphones or smartwatches. This prevents potential interference with plane programs and adheres to regulatory necessities. As with Wi-Fi, customers can usually re-enable Bluetooth independently after activating Airplane Mode, permitting for the usage of wi-fi equipment throughout flight whereas sustaining mobile disconnection. 7. Cellular Hotspot
Cellular Hotspot performance on Android units is straight ruled by, and intricately intertwined with, the gadget’s community configuration. Its activation transforms the Android gadget into a conveyable Wi-Fi entry level, extending its current mobile knowledge connection to different units. This functionality depends closely on the underlying community settings, which dictate how the hotspot operates and what parameters may be configured.
-
Hotspot Configuration and Safety
Configuration choices for Cellular Hotspot embody the community identify (SSID), safety protocol (e.g., WPA2 PSK), and password. These settings straight affect the accessibility and safety of the hotspot. Incorrect settings, corresponding to utilizing a weak password or no password in any respect, can compromise the safety of the hotspot and expose linked units to potential threats. These safety parameters are accessible and modifiable by way of the community settings menu.
-
Knowledge Utilization Administration
The Cellular Hotspot characteristic attracts upon the gadget’s mobile knowledge allowance, making knowledge utilization administration a vital consideration. Community settings present instruments to observe knowledge consumption by linked units and to set knowledge limits, stopping sudden overage costs. The power to trace and management knowledge utilization by way of the identical configuration interface is crucial for customers with restricted knowledge plans.
-
Connection Limits and Gadget Administration
Android permits customers to set limits on the variety of units that may hook up with the Cellular Hotspot concurrently. This helps handle bandwidth allocation and forestall efficiency degradation. Community settings additionally present details about presently linked units, enabling customers to determine and disconnect unauthorized or problematic purchasers. This facet of gadget administration is integral to sustaining hotspot stability and efficiency.
-
Band Choice and Channel Optimization
Superior configuration choices inside community settings might embrace the power to pick out the Wi-Fi band (2.4 GHz or 5 GHz) for the Cellular Hotspot. The choice of an acceptable band and channel can optimize efficiency by mitigating interference from different wi-fi networks. This degree of management requires an understanding of Wi-Fi know-how and community environments, reflecting the depth of configuration choices out there inside Android’s community settings.
